weka(0)--weka 连接数据库 java实现代码
2012-03-19 10:37
274 查看
// 在java 中调用weka连接数据库.记得要修复weka.jar包中weka/experiment/DatabaseUtils.props中的数据转换
package com.weka.comm;
import weka.core.Instances;
import weka.experiment.InstanceQuery;
/**
* weka 连接数据库的工具类
*
* @author Administrator
*
*/
public class DbUtils {
/**
* 得到数据实例查询器
*
* @param url
* @param user
* @param pwd
* @return
*/
public InstanceQuery getQuery(String url, String user, String pwd) {
InstanceQuery query = null;
try {
query = new InstanceQuery();
query.setDatabaseURL(url);
query.setUsername(user);
query.setPassword(pwd);
} catch (Exception e) {
// TODO Auto-generated catch block
e.printStackTrace();
}
return query;
}
/**
* 查询器根据sql查找
*
* @param query
* @param sql
* @return
*/
public Instances getData(InstanceQuery query, String sql) {
Instances data = null;
query.setQuery(sql);
try {
// 将查询的数据反转成数据实例的样式
data = query.retrieveInstances();
} catch (Exception e) {
e.printStackTrace();
}
return data;
}
}
相关文章推荐
- JDBC-实现Java代码连接数据库
- Java 数据库连接安全关闭代码实现
- java 获取数据库连接的实现代码
- 抽奖系统 无连接数据库 纯java代码实现
- java开发中JDBC连接数据库的代码实现与详解(转载)
- 完整java开发中JDBC连接数据库代码和步骤
- 完整java开发中JDBC连接数据库代码和步骤
- java连接各种数据库 代码
- Java实现嵌入式数据库(文本数据库)代码实例
- java、jsp连接各种数据库 代码
- 完整java开发中JDBC连接数据库代码和步骤[申明:来源于网络]
- 完整java开发中JDBC连接数据库代码和步骤
- 完整java开发中JDBC连接数据库代码和步骤
- 实现高效的数据库连接池(附带完整代码C#和Java实现)
- java连接各种数据库代码大全
- 完整java开发中JDBC连接数据库代码和步骤
- java 代码实现使用Druid 链接池获取数据库链接
- java代码实现highchart与数据库数据结合完整案例分析(一)---饼状图
- Java中JDBC连接数据库代码和步骤详解总结
- java实现三种数据库连接完整的demo